Performance of a Large Language Model on the Reasoning Tasks of a Physician

In a new Science study, Ethan Goh, Evelyn Bin Ling, Jason Hom, Jonathan Chen, and colleagues from Harvard Medical School and Beth Israel Deaconess Medical Center evaluated the OpenAI o1 model against hundreds of physicians across real-world clinical scenarios. The model outperformed both clinicians and prior systems in diagnosis and management, underscoring its growing potential in clinical care.

Nearly Half of Americans Use AI to Help Make Health Care Decisions, Poll Finds

A new Gallup poll finds nearly half of U.S. adults are using artificial intelligence to help make health decisions, with some turning to it instead of seeing a doctor. An estimated 14 million Americans say they’ve skipped medical care altogether based on AI guidance. Dr. Nigam Shah, the chief data scientist at Stanford Health Care, joined us on ‘The Nine’ to break down the risks, benefits and what patients should keep in mind.

The $1 Trillion Problem AI Still Can’t Yet Solve

The invisible layer of healthcare, known as the administrative spending, costs the United States more than $1 trillion every year. Almost 25 cents of every dollar in healthcare. Despite all the excitement around AI, administrative spending remains largely untouched.

AI Translation in Healthcare: An Urgent Call For Evidence-Informed Policy Frameworks

In a new BMJ perspective, researchers Chuk Anyaegbuna, Natasha Steele, April Shichu Liang, Stephen Ma, Ivan Lopez, Nymisha Chilukuri, Kavita Patel, Kevin Schulman, & Jonathan Chen warn that AI translation tools are rapidly entering healthcare without adequate oversight — raising risks of uneven performance across languages and widening health disparities.
